(Hybrid position) At Houston Methodist, the CBO Regulatory Compliance Specialist position is responsible for working with Houston Methodist's Corporate Central Business Office (CBO) leadership, to assess, track, monitor, document progress and status of management action plans and maintain completion of compliance recommendations set forth by audits from Center for Medicare/Medicaid Services (CMS), other applicable regulatory agencies, and/or Houston Methodist Internal Audit compliance reviews. This position audits sources include but are not limited to CMS, OIG, RACs, MACs, ADRs, TPEs, CERTs, Z/UPICS, along with Houston Methodist Internal Audit recommendations. Responsibilities for this position included working with the applicable staff from Corporate Finance, Revenue Cycle, Business Practice, Ancillary Service Areas, CBO Staff, and/or Internal Audit to document closure of action items related to defined audit events as well as the accountability of ensuring completion with corrected claims, and/or data extraction in preparation of audits.
